package tutk
|
|
|
|
import (
|
|
"encoding/binary"
|
|
"time"
|
|
)
|
|
|
|
func GenSessionID() []byte {
|
|
b := make([]byte, 8)
|
|
binary.LittleEndian.PutUint64(b, uint64(time.Now().UnixNano()))
|
|
return b
|
|
}
|
|
|
|
func ICAM(cmd uint32, args ...byte) []byte {
|
|
// 0 4943414d ICAM
|
|
// 4 d807ff00 command
|
|
// 8 00000000000000
|
|
// 15 02 args count
|
|
// 16 00000000000000
|
|
// 23 0101 args
|
|
n := byte(len(args))
|
|
b := make([]byte, 23+n)
|
|
copy(b, "ICAM")
|
|
binary.LittleEndian.PutUint32(b[4:], cmd)
|
|
b[15] = n
|
|
copy(b[23:], args)
|
|
return b
|
|
}
|
|
|
|
func HL(cmdID uint16, payload []byte) []byte {
|
|
// 0-1 "HL" magic
|
|
// 2 version (typically 5)
|
|
// 3 reserved
|
|
// 4-5 cmdID command ID (uint16 LE)
|
|
// 6-7 payloadLen payload length (uint16 LE)
|
|
// 8-15 reserved
|
|
// 16+ payload
|
|
const headerSize = 16
|
|
const version = 5
|
|
|
|
b := make([]byte, headerSize+len(payload))
|
|
copy(b, "HL")
|
|
b[2] = version
|
|
binary.LittleEndian.PutUint16(b[4:], cmdID)
|
|
binary.LittleEndian.PutUint16(b[6:], uint16(len(payload)))
|
|
copy(b[headerSize:], payload)
|
|
return b
|
|
}
|
|
|
|
func ParseHL(data []byte) (cmdID uint16, payload []byte, ok bool) {
|
|
if len(data) < 16 || data[0] != 'H' || data[1] != 'L' {
|
|
return 0, nil, false
|
|
}
|
|
cmdID = binary.LittleEndian.Uint16(data[4:])
|
|
payloadLen := binary.LittleEndian.Uint16(data[6:])
|
|
if len(data) >= 16+int(payloadLen) {
|
|
payload = data[16 : 16+payloadLen]
|
|
} else if len(data) > 16 {
|
|
payload = data[16:]
|
|
}
|
|
return cmdID, payload, true
|
|
}
|
|
|
|
func FindHL(data []byte, offset int) []byte {
|
|
for i := offset; i+16 <= len(data); i++ {
|
|
if data[i] == 'H' && data[i+1] == 'L' {
|
|
return data[i:]
|
|
}
|
|
}
|
|
return nil
|
|
}
